Cumberland Farms Lancaster - Hours & Locations
Cumberland Farms - Lancaster
Bx 502/rt 110 & 5 Corners, Lancaster MA 1523 Phone Number:(978) 365-6229Hours may fluctuate
Distance:0.04 miles
Cumberland Farms - South Lancaster
14 Main St. Po Box 608, South Lancaster MA 1561 Phone Number:(978) 368-7807Hours may fluctuate
Distance:1.45 miles
Cumberland Farms - Clinton
1 Chestnut St, Clinton MA 1510 Phone Number:(978) 368-3532Hours may fluctuate
Distance:3.22 miles
Cumberland Farms - Hudson
87 Central St, Hudson MA 1749 Phone Number:(978) 568-9874Hours may fluctuate
Distance:6.45 miles
Cumberland Farms - Hudson
200 Washington St, Hudson MA 1749 Phone Number:(978) 568-1985Hours may fluctuate
Distance:7.49 miles
Cumberland Farms - Leominster
1289 Main Street, Leominster MA 1453 Phone Number:(978) 345-4391Hours may fluctuate
Distance:8.51 miles
Cumberland Farms - Ayer
64 Park Street, Ayer MA 1432 Phone Number:(978) 772-5128Hours may fluctuate
Distance:8.72 miles
Cumberland Farms - Fitchburg
479 Electric Ave, Fitchburg MA 1420 Phone Number:(978) 342-1597Hours may fluctuate
Distance:10.55 miles
Cumberland Farms - Maynard
54 Acton St, Maynard MA 1754 Phone Number:(978) 461-0069Hours may fluctuate
Distance:11.39 miles
Cumberland Farms - Fitchburg
376 River St, Fitchburg MA 1420 Phone Number:(978) 345-7436Hours may fluctuate
Distance:11.55 miles